A tax specialist is a professional who helps individuals and businesses comply with tax laws. They prepare tax returns, advise clients on tax planning, and represent them in audits and appeals. Tax specialists work with a variety of taxes, including income, property, and sales taxes.

Most tax specialists have a bachelor's degree in accounting or a related field. Some also have a master's degree in taxation. Many states require tax specialists to be licensed as certified public accountants (CPAs). CPAs must pass an exam and meet continuing education requirements.
